找回密码
 注册
Simdroid-非首页
查看: 170|回复: 8

[问题讨论] 关于plvar 命令

[复制链接]
发表于 2013-1-23 21:06:05 | 显示全部楼层 |阅读模式 来自 北京
代码如下:
nsel,s,loc,x,1
nsel,r,loc,y,1
*get,n_des,node,0,num,min
*get,ncount,node,0,count
*do,i,1,ncount
nsol,i+1,n_des,u,y,uy%i%
n_des=ndnext(n_des)
plvar,i+1
*enddo

我原想着能同时显示所选点的y向变形/时间图的,大家有没有好的实现方法,可以在一个图上显示所有点的不同时刻的y向变形

 楼主| 发表于 2013-1-23 21:06:48 | 显示全部楼层 来自 北京
Simdroid开发平台
这个代码实现不了,怎么修改能实现?
回复 不支持

使用道具 举报

发表于 2013-1-23 22:31:56 | 显示全部楼层 来自 湖北武汉
916754385 发表于 2013-1-23 21:06
这个代码实现不了,怎么修改能实现?

试试这样:
nsel,s,loc,x,1
nsel,r,loc,y,1
*get,n_des,node,0,num,min
*get,ncount,node,0,count
*do,i,1,ncount
nsol,i+1,n_des,u,y,uy%i%
n_des=ndnext(n_des)
*enddo

*do,i,2,ncount+1
plvar,i
*enddo

如果变量的个数少于十个,也可以这么写:
plvar,2,3,...,9,10,11

评分

1

查看全部评分

回复 不支持

使用道具 举报

 楼主| 发表于 2013-1-24 08:32:07 | 显示全部楼层 来自 北京
先谢谢斑竹,我试试看哈
回复 不支持

使用道具 举报

 楼主| 发表于 2013-1-24 08:36:32 | 显示全部楼层 来自 北京
还是不行,只能显示一条曲线,貌似 plvar,i   会把之前的覆盖掉
回复 不支持

使用道具 举报

 楼主| 发表于 2013-1-24 12:06:43 | 显示全部楼层 来自 北京
我试了还是不行,plvar,i  会把之前的给覆盖掉
回复 不支持

使用道具 举报

发表于 2013-1-25 08:34:17 | 显示全部楼层 来自 湖北武汉
plvar,i 是一次只显示一个变量曲线所以会覆盖前面的,senja版主最下面的方法你试试,变量数少于10个可以一起显示用plvar,i,i+1,i+2.....
回复 不支持

使用道具 举报

 楼主| 发表于 2013-1-25 16:51:31 | 显示全部楼层 来自 北京
我这个要显示差不多20个变量哦。如果plvar不行,有没有其他办法可以显示的呢?
回复 不支持

使用道具 举报

发表于 2013-1-25 18:12:36 | 显示全部楼层 来自 湖北武汉
916754385 发表于 2013-1-25 16:51
我这个要显示差不多20个变量哦。如果plvar不行,有没有其他办法可以显示的呢? ...

导出结果数据,用其他绘图软件绘图,如matlab、origin。。。
回复 不支持

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

Simapps系列直播

Archiver|小黑屋|联系我们|仿真互动网 ( 京ICP备15048925号-7 )

GMT+8, 2024-9-23 19:28 , Processed in 0.031233 second(s), 10 queries , Gzip On, MemCache On.

Powered by Discuz! X3.5 Licensed

© 2001-2024 Discuz! Team.

快速回复 返回顶部 返回列表